Description

Norton County Hospital has a new career opportunity for a Chief of Clinical Operations.  This position will be responsible for the medical portion of administration to increase efficiency and ensure certain patient treatments are complying with internal policies, clinical protocols and regulatory requirements regarding safety. The Chief of Clinical Operations is also responsible for planning, directing, evaluating all medical activities within the facility.

Major Responsibilities include but are not limited to the following:

  • Ensures operational compliance with applicable requirements, including federal, state and local laws and regulations. This includes review, prompt action, and appropriate escalation in response to reports and recommendations from regulatory, accreditation and inspection agencies.

  • Works in partnership with the Chief Executive Officer, executive team, direct reports and physician leadership, and is accountable for developing the joint strategic direction including budget, oversight of operations and performance, clinical quality and safety, access, patient experience and affordability.

  • Directs and manages a multitude of simultaneous work streams and projects and leads with the ability to engage the workforce to provide quality care for the patient and consumer.

  • Establishes clear lines of responsibility and accountability for operations and ensures collaboration and performance improvement.

  • Supports, coaches and mentors the development of management staff to maximize contributions toward established goals.

  • Manages change in a creative and positive manner through a proactive process from conception through successful implementation.

 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Business Administration or related field required. Master’s Degree in Hospital Administration, Business Administration or a health care related field preferred.

  • Five years of senior management experience (Departmental Director or above) is required.  Ten years of experience and/or a background in health care is preferred. 

  • Requires extensive professional and technical knowledge of health care delivery systems, Hospital Management and related areas.

  • Knowledge of marketing, finance, quality, change management and risk assessment.

  • Excellent project management and process improvement skills.

  • Skilled in establishing and maintaining effective interpersonal relationships with all levels of management, physicians, employees, business, government and community officials and the general public.

  • Skilled in maintaining effective medical staff relations, governing board relations, interpersonal skills, communications, strategic and financial planning, and leadership.

  • Skilled in problem solving, negotiations, and issue identification in employee situations.

  • Ability to direct and manage within a large organization and ability to integrate and harmonize diversified managerial functions involved in the operations, support and administration of a large health care organization.
